Checklist
- Request batch photographs and a packing list prior to shipment.
- Verify that artwork matches the approved compliance template.
- Check carton quantities against the commercial invoice line by line.
- Record the arrival condition with photographs on the day of delivery.
- Agree in advance who pays for return freight on a defect claim.
- Review the reorder point after one full selling cycle.

Frequently asked questions
Should a distributor stock refillable or sealed pods for Prime 2?
Stock both where regulation allows; sealed pods move faster in convenience channels, refillable in specialist shops.
What happens if a batch fails inspection?
The agreed procedure normally covers replacement of affected units or credit against the next order, documented before shipment.
Is documentation provided for customs?
Commercial invoice, packing list and the relevant certificates are supplied; the importer's broker handles the declaration.
Can packaging be adjusted for our market?
Artwork localisation is straightforward; structural changes need larger volumes and a longer lead time.
